The DJ is in Fine condiiton, a small sticker scar to the back cover. Protected by a clear plastic cover. "This study of British Columbia's most famous missionary, Father A. G. Morice, OMI, casts new lights on his motives and actions. Extraordinarily vain and egotistical, Morice was obsessed with gaining power and recognition as a missionary, explorer, and Indian expert. With his native intelligence and boundless energy and determination, he built a veritable kingdom for himself in northern B. C."; 6.75 X 1 X 9.5 inches; 243 pages .
